From 30863a88abbbac05aff914326557882a2f09f4e4 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Petr=20Mr=C3=A1zek?= Date: Sat, 22 Apr 2017 06:11:26 +0200 Subject: NOISSUE add pack import using drag&drop Straight from the browser or the downloads folder. --- application/dialogs/NewInstanceDialog.cpp |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'application/dialogs/NewInstanceDialog.cpp') diff --git a/application/dialogs/NewInstanceDialog.cpp b/application/dialogs/NewInstanceDialog.cpp index 8180aa27..d1a2bbfa 100644 --- a/application/dialogs/NewInstanceDialog.cpp +++ b/application/dialogs/NewInstanceDialog.cpp @@ -57,7 +57,7 @@ public: } }; -NewInstanceDialog::NewInstanceDialog(const QString & initialGroup, QWidget *parent) +NewInstanceDialog::NewInstanceDialog(const QString & initialGroup, const QString & url, QWidget *parent) : QDialog(parent), ui(new Ui::NewInstanceDialog) { ui->setupUi(this); @@ -112,6 +112,11 @@ NewInstanceDialog::NewInstanceDialog(const QString & initialGroup, QWidget *pare ui->buttonBox->setFocus(); originalPlaceholderText = ui->instNameTextBox->placeholderText(); + if(!url.isEmpty()) + { + ui->modpackBox->setChecked(true); + ui->modpackEdit->setText(url); + } updateDialogState(); } -- cgit v1.2.3